> I am trying to create a NetCDF file using C data structures.  In section
> 3.2.3 of the NetCDF User's Guide "More on General Array Section Access gives
> an example.  It also references section 7.9  "Write a Mapped Array of
> Values:  nc_put_varm_type".  
> 
> My question is how do you define (nc_def_var) the componets of the data
> structure.
> 
> example:      struct {
>                  char par_name[12] ;
>                  float par_value ;
>               } PARDATA ;
> 
>               struct {
>                  char    group_name[12] ;
>                  char    group_names_array[4096][12] ;
>                  char    group_units_array[4096][12] ;
>                  PARDATA group_par[4096][20] ;
>               } GROUPDATA[200] ;

There are many, different, netCDF datasets that would be compatible with
the above, in-memory, C structure.  In CDL notation, one of the more
obvious ones is the following:

    dimensions:
        name_len = 12;
        par_count = 20;
        name_count = 4096;
        group_count = 200;

    variables:
        char par_name(group_count, name_count, par_count, name_len);
        float par_value(group_count, name_count, par_count);
        char group_name(group_count, name_len);
        char group_names_array(group_count, name_count, name_len);
        char group_units_array(group_count, name_count, name_len);

One could use non-standard conventions when accessing the netCDF dataset
to avoid the large storage allocation requirements (assuming such
storage wasn't necessary) -- at the risk of making the netCDF dataset
non-standard and, hence, non-portable.
